Shares of Virgin Galactic Holdings Inc. $(SPCE)$ shed 4.80% to $2.58 Friday, on what proved to be an all-around mixed trading session for the stock market, with the NASDAQ Composite Index rising 1.63% to 24,836.60 and the Dow Jones Industrial Average falling 0.16% to 49,230.71.
This was the stock's third consecutive day of losses.
Virgin Galactic Holdings Inc. closed 61.14% below its 52-week high of $6.64, which the company reached on May 16th.
The stock underperformed when compared to some of its competitors Friday, as RTX Corp. $(RTX)$ fell 2.81% to $174.26, Boeing Co. $(BA)$ fell 0.73% to $232.44, and Lockheed Martin Corp. (LMT) fell 3.08% to $513.45.
Trading volume (10.8 M) eclipsed its 50-day average volume of 5.4 M.
